How they compare
United States Virgin Islands currently reports 1.21 billion constant 2015 US$ against 1.05 billion constant 2015 US$ in Eswatini, a difference of 154.17 million constant 2015 US$.
That makes United States Virgin Islands's figure about 1.1 times Eswatini's.
Across all 10 years both countries report, United States Virgin Islands has been ahead every year.
Eswatini ranks 141st and United States Virgin Islands ranks 138th of 167 countries.
United States Virgin Islands has averaged higher in every one of the 2 decades both report.

About this data
Final consumption expenditure is expenditure on goods and services by resident institutional units for the direct satisfaction of human needs or wants, whether individual or collective. General government FCE includes all government current expenditures for purchases of goods and services (including compensation of employees), and most expenditures on national defense and security, but excludes government military expenditures that are part of government capital formation. This indicator is expressed in constant prices, meaning the series has been adjusted to account for price changes over time. The reference year for this adjustment is 2015. This indicator is expressed in United States dollars.
